Key Responsibilities

The role spans both strategic business partnering and financial control excellence:

  • Oversee monthly/quarterly/year-end financial close.
  • Develop management accounts, Board packs, and financial reporting.
  • Main fast statutory accounts, regulatory reporting, and external audit.
  • Drive financial controls, compliance with UK GAAP/IFRS, and governance.
  • Implement working capital management and balance sheet strategies.
  • Continuously improve finance processes and systems.
  • Provide strategic insight to senior stakeholders across Distribution, Transformation, Talent, People, and Projects.
